When to Order

When Surveillance Is the Right Call

Surveillance is not the right call on every claim. Before we deploy, we confirm that the fact pattern, reserves, and investigative questions justify the cost. These are the triggers that most often lead to successful outcomes.

Surveillance Triggers

  • Red Flags on the Claim
    Late-reported injury, Monday-morning claim, post-termination report, unwitnessed injury, or subjective-only complaints consistent with malingering or double-dipping.
  • Social Media Contradiction
    Public posts, check-ins, or tagged content suggesting activity or employment inconsistent with the reported injury. A classic trigger for confirming field surveillance.
  • Return-to-Work & Light Duty Disputes
    Disputes over work capacity, side jobs, undisclosed employment, or ability to perform identified essential functions where video documentation will drive resolution.
  • High-Value or Litigated Claims
    Bodily injury, long-term disability, and high-reserve workers' compensation files where the ROI on evidence justifies multi-day or team surveillance.

Frequently asked questions

What is the difference between an activity check and sub rosa surveillance?

An activity check is a short, targeted confirmation of a claimant's residence, daily routine, and observable activity, and it is a proportionate first step before committing to long-form surveillance. Sub rosa surveillance is covert video documentation of daily activity, range of motion, and work capacity. We match the tool to the claim and the investigative question.

When should I order surveillance on a workers' comp claim?

The most common triggers are red flags on the claim such as late-reported, Monday-morning, post-termination, or unwitnessed injuries; social media content inconsistent with the reported injury; return-to-work and light duty disputes; and high-value or litigated claims where the ROI on evidence justifies multi-day or team surveillance.
